U.S. Continues Biological Warfare Research
merryprankster writes "Researchers at Saint Louis University
have engineered a strain of mouse-pox virus which kills 100% of
animals it infects - even when the mice have been treated with vaccination
and anti-virals. The deadliness of the virus is related to the addition of a
protein IL-4 which shuts down cell-mediated immune response. The engineered
virus is not contagious and does not affect humans but the research has drawn
some condemnation as being dangerous and
unnecessary."

They already exist, but rarely are they capable of killing entire species. They're either too efficient (kill too fast), not efficient enough (one area dies out, and by the time it's moved on uninfected animals move back into the old area), or the animals develop a resistance to it.
See: myxomatosis, calicivirus.
